Taxation

Taxed as equity

This is an equity-oriented fund (≥65% in Indian equities), so gains get the concessional capital-gains rates below — they do not add to your income-tax slab.

Short-term (STCG)
20%
Held under 1 year

Flat, on the whole gain

Long-term (LTCG)
12.5%
Held 1 year or more

On gains above ₹1.25 L per financial year

Applies to capital gains on redemption. Excludes IDCW/dividend tax, STT, surcharge and cess, and pre-2018 equity grandfathering. For research only — consult a tax advisor before filing.

Worst falls, and the wait to get back

How far this fund has dropped from a high, and how long it took to reclaim it.

  • -47.3%11 Aug 200809 Mar 2009

    Fell over 7 months, back to the old high on 16 Jun 2009 3 months under water after the low.

  • -42.4%12 Feb 202023 Mar 2020

    Fell over 40 days, back to the old high on 29 Dec 2020 9 months under water after the low.

  • -41.8%15 Jan 201303 Sep 2013

    Fell over 8 months, back to the old high on 09 Jun 2014 9 months under water after the low.

Measured on this fund’s own NAV history, peak to trough to the day it regained the peak. Falls shallower than 5% are left out. A recovery date is when the NAV got back, not when any particular investor did — that depends on when they bought.

Frequently asked questions

What is the NAV of Invesco India Financial Services Fund?

As of 21 Aug 2026, the NAV of Invesco India Financial Services Fund is ₹75.79 per unit. NAV (net asset value) is the fund's per-unit price, published once each business day.

What returns has Invesco India Financial Services Fund delivered?

Invesco India Financial Services Fund has returned +7.75% over 1 year, +18.83% per year over 3 years, +14.57% per year over 5 years and +12.15% per year since inception. Figures beyond one year are annualised (CAGR) and are computed from AMFI NAV history, so they may differ slightly from other portals.

What is the expense ratio of Invesco India Financial Services Fund?

Invesco India Financial Services Fund charges an expense ratio of 2.16% per year. This annual fee is already deducted from the NAV, so the returns you see are net of it.

What are the top holdings of Invesco India Financial Services Fund?

Its largest holdings are ICICI Bank Ltd (13.2%), HDFC Bank Ltd (12.8%), Axis Bank Ltd (7.5%), ICICI Prudential Asset Management Company Ltd. (4.4%) and Karur Vysya Bank Ltd (4.4%). Holdings are disclosed monthly and change over time.

How risky is Invesco India Financial Services Fund?

It is rated very high on SEBI's risk-o-meter, its trailing-3Y volatility (annualised) is 16.4% and its worst peak-to-trough fall in our sample was -47.3%. Higher volatility means the NAV swings more; the drawdown shows how far it has fallen from a peak historically.

What does the Sharpe ratio of 0.75 mean?

The Sharpe ratio is return earned per unit of total risk, above a 6.5% risk-free rate. Invesco India Financial Services Fund's 0.75 means it has rewarded its volatility with excess return. Higher is better.

What is the benchmark of Invesco India Financial Services Fund?

Invesco India Financial Services Fund is benchmarked against the NIFTY Financial Services Total Return Index. Its alpha and beta on this page are measured against that index.

Who manages Invesco India Financial Services Fund?

Invesco India Financial Services Fund is managed by Haresh Kapoor and Hiten Jain at Invesco.

How is Invesco India Financial Services Fund taxed?

Invesco India Financial Services Fund is an equity-oriented fund, so its capital gains get concessional rates: short-term gains (units held under 1 year) are taxed at 20%, and long-term gains (held 1 year or more) at 12.5% above a ₹1.25 lakh per-year exemption. These rates apply on redemption and don't add to your income-tax slab.
